Output 89edb1ba1c80baf04a0e8ce3b84bf6a191ffa26348ecf9a02f87768eabc07656:42

value
460584
script pubkey
OP_0 OP_PUSHBYTES_20 c036d07d153ae19a33e1f48b4e0f72ab512c11e3
address
bc1qcqmdqlg48tse5vlp7j95urmj4dgjcy0rwywd6w
transaction
89edb1ba1c80baf04a0e8ce3b84bf6a191ffa26348ecf9a02f87768eabc07656
spent
true